Habbaniya is situated in Iraq,
on the banks of the River Euphrates, 60 miles from Baghdad. |
|
RAF Habbaniya was built in
the mid 1930s and was a jewel in the desert with tree lined roads, lawns and flower gardens. |

We cover RAF Habbaniya, RAF Dhibban, RAF Hinaidi, RAF Shaiba, RAF
Basrah, the Civil Cantonments, AHQ Iraq, PAIFORCE, the leave camp at Ser Amadia together with RAF Amman & RAF Mafraq in Jordan. |
